Return Auditor

General Description

The Return Auditor is responsible for overseeing and managing the return process of goods within the warehouse. This includes auditing returned items, ensuring accuracy in the returns process, and maintaining detailed records. The role requires meticulous att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and the ability to handle discrepancies efficiently.

This position requires frequent business trips, so applicants should be able to travel without any issues.

Essential Responsibilities

Audit Returns:

  • Inspect and verify returned items against return documentation and original purchase orders.
  • Assess the condition of returned goods to determine their status (e.g., re-sellable, defective, or damaged).

Data Entry And Documentation

  • Enter return details into inventory management systems accurately.
  • Maintain detailed records of returns, including reasons for return and the condition of goods.

Inventory Management

  • Update inventory records to reflect returned items and adjust stock levels as necessary.
  • Collaborate with inventory control teams to reconcile discrepancies and ensure accurate stock levels.

Quality Control

  • Identify and report patterns or trends in returns to help address potential issues with product quality or fulfillment processes.
  • Coordinate with quality assurance teams to assess and address recurring problems.

Process Improvement

  • Provide feedback and suggestions for improving the returns process and reducing the rate of returns.
  • Assist in developing and implementing best practices for returns management.

Customer Service

  • Address and resolve any issues or questions related to returns from customers or internal teams.
  • Ensure a smooth and efficient return process to enhance customer satisfaction.

Compliance And Safety

  • Ensure adherence to company policies and procedures, as well as compliance with relevant regulations and standards.
  • Follow safety protocols while handling returned goods.

Reporting

  • Generate regular reports on returns data, including trends, financial impact, and other key metrics.
  • Present findings to management and suggest actionable improvements.
